MONROVIA, LIBERIA-The Federation of Road Transport Union (FRTU) has commenced the construction of its national headquarters in Paynesville City.
The commencement of the project followed a groundbreaking ceremony held recently for the proposed facility in the Omega Community.
The President of the FRTU, Augustus Kamara, said the new headquarters will include office spaces, conference rooms, and other essential facilities.
Kamara noted that the project will enable the union to have its own headquarters for the first time in more than forty-four years of existence.
He is, meanwhile, calling on members of the public, partners, and officials of the Federation to support the initiative.
